> PropertyIndex does not respect unique=false
> -------------------------------------------
>
>                 Key: OAK-397
>                 URL: https://issues.apache.org/jira/browse/OAK-397
>             Project: Jackrabbit Oak
>          Issue Type: Bug
>          Components: core
>    Affects Versions: 0.5
>            Reporter: Marcel Reutegger
>            Assignee: Marcel Reutegger
>            Priority: Minor
>
> The current implementation only check existence of the 'unique' property. Setting it to false, will not disable the uniqueness check, which is not intuitive and probably not intended behaviour.
